Chart In the Industrial policy announced in July 1991, Vaskar Mukherjee Iron and Steel industry was removed from the list below shows the conservative and ambitious Minerals & Metals BU, Kolkata of industries reserved for the Public Sector and estimates of the growth of the Indian steel industry up to 2020. also exempted from the provisions of compulsory licensing under the Industries (Development & Regulation) Act 1951. With effect from May 24, 1992 Iron & Steel industry has been included in the list of high priority industries for automatic approval for foreign equity investment up to 51%. This limit has been recently increased to 100%. Price and distribution of steel were deregulated from January 1992. First Modernization Recently Tata Steel celebrated the silver jubilee i.e. 25 years of completion from the first modernization programme. Tata Steel undertook its first modernization in 1980-83 at an estimated cost of Rs. 220 crores. This comprised setting up a 1.1 million tons oxygen steel making plant (better known as LD shop or Basic Oxygen Furnace Shop) to replace the outmoded duplex process at steel melting shop No. 1, introduction of one six- strand continuous casting and one 130 t vacuum arc degassing and refining facility. Against very stiff competition from leading companies, ECC bagged the entire civil works and major portion of the structural works of the steel melting shop, tar dolomite calcining plant and at a later stage received the electrical installation contract also for the same project. Salient Features The capacity of the ‘H’ blast furnace is 2.5 mtpa with daily production of around 7850t. The hearth diameter is 13m with 38 tuyeres and an inner volume of 3814 cu.m. The furnace has four tap holes in two cast houses. The blast furnace has few special features, which can be listed as follows: • Low thickness (95mm) copper stave collers in the bosh, belly and lower stack for enhanced thermal exchange efficiency • Double cardan type tuyere stocks for high temperature and pressure operations. • Compact design INBA cast house slag granulation plant with low energy consumption, high reliability and minimum maintenance with very low operating manpower. • Compact internal combustion chamber stoves (48m high and 10.7m dia) with a mushroom dome for better stability of dome bricks. Dome temperature designed for 1450oC with a maximum blast temperature of 1250oC with a blast pressure of 4.5 bar(g) and maximum blast volume of 3,60,000 Nm3/h.
